Dangerously faulty, but fixableAnonymous reviewerI love the look and heartiness of the Hemnes pine more than the Billy line, but the Hemnes shelves continue to collapse. The new unit I bought has the same issue as the two that I bought 4 years ago. After just a month of light use, the back has popped out and the side panels are bowing just enough for the shelves to loosen and collapse. The “fix” is to screw on a bracket or two of wood across the back of each unit, but it takes extra time and materials to do. IKEA really needs to just include brackets and screws for the back; they have to know by now that they’re necessary. 2

Shelves fall oftenAndrewI’ve tried and tried for over a year with this bookcase. The sides constantly expand and the shelves fall in. All that’s holding those shelves is some tiny metal pins, which aren’t long enough to handle any slight bit of shift in the flimsy sides of these shelves. We love the look of these shelves, but I’m so tired of pulling everything off every few weeks to tighten up the back and sides so the pins actually hold the shelves. 1
